Emergency Refrigeration System Repair

Problem

The store reported improper refrigeration performance, creating a risk to refrigerated inventory and requiring immediate emergency service to prevent product loss.

Challenge

Multiple issues were present simultaneously, including a clogged drain line, dirty coils, and an active refrigerant leak. Full access to internal components was required, necessitating partial disassembly of the refrigeration unit. The system needed to be repaired, cleaned, leak-tested, and safely returned to service within the same day.

Solution

Upon arrival, the technician conducted a detailed inspection and shut down power to the unit for safety. The refrigerator shelving was removed to access the evaporator section, and the evaporator cover was removed to expose the coil and defrost heater.

Actions taken:

  • Disconnected and cleaned the evaporator coil
  • Cleared the clogged drain line
  • Cleaned dirty coils to restore airflow and efficiency
  • Performed leak testing, identified the refrigerant leak, and completed the repair
  • Recharged the system with R-488A refrigerant
  • Reassembled all components and restored power
  • Performed final testing and commissioning to verify proper operation
  • The work area was cleaned after completion.

Results:

The refrigeration system was successfully restored to normal operation, with proper temperatures and stable performance confirmed through testing. The unit was left fully operational, no immediate follow-up was required, and the store was able to continue normal operations without further refrigeration issues
